Collection of Brands and Investments

Altria Group, a global leader in the tobacco industry, boasts a diverse portfolio of well-established brands and strategic investments. At the core of its operations lies a portfolio of iconic cigarette labels including Marlboro, Virginia Slims, and Salem. Altria's dedication to innovation has led to a growing influence in the smokeless tobacco market through products like Copenhagen and Skoal. In recent years, the company has also expanded its portfolio to include oral nicotine delivery systems with acquisitions such as On! and Velo. Altria Company Dividend Policy: Viability and Market Potential

Altria Group has established itself as a prominent player in the tobacco industry, renowned for its consistent dividend payouts. The company's commitment to shareholder returns is evident in its long-standing history of increasing dividends annually. This strategic approach to dividend distribution has made Altria a attractive choice for income-seeking investors. However, the sustainability of Altria's dividend policy hinges on its ability to navigate challenging industry conditions and adapt to changing consumer preferences.

With rising regulatory scrutiny and growing health concerns surrounding tobacco products, Altria faces significant challenges that could impact its future profitability and dividend capacity. In response to these headwinds, the company is actively pursuing in new growth opportunities beyond traditional cigarettes.

  • One key focus area is on new nicotine delivery systems, such as electronic cigarettes and heated tobacco products, which offer a potential avenue for revenue diversification.
  • Additionally, Altria is strengthening its portfolio through strategic acquisitions and partnerships in the alcohol beverage and cannabis industries.

The success of these initiatives will be crucial in determining Altria's long-term sustainability and its ability to maintain a consistent dividend policy. Analysts are closely monitoring the company's progress in these areas as it seeks to reconcile the challenges and opportunities presented by the evolving market landscape.
